Nasolacrimal Duct Related Anatomical Parameters Study And Review Of Traditional Chinese Medicine Literature In Chronic Dacryocystitis

Objective:Based on CT lacrimal radiography,systematically measuring and studying related parameters of main physiologic structures of chronic dacryocystitis patients and retrospective analysis of chronic dacryocystitis Chinese medicine literature,providing reference for accurate treatment of chronic dacryocystitis in Chinese and Western medicine.Methods :A total of 178 patients were diagnosed with chronic dacryocystitis by CT lacrimal radiography.Statistical analysis was performed on the patient’s general conditions such as gender,age,and incidence of eye diseases.After CT lacrimal radiography,CT post-processing techniques were used.Nasal lacrimal duct imaging was performed axially,coronally,and sagittally.The images of bone nasolacrimal ducts were selected and used to measure the length of bony nasolacrimal duct on the CT image,and the origin and end of the nasolacrimal duct.The cross-sectional area,the angle between the inferior turbinate and the medial side wall of the maxilla(lower turbinate angle),the angle between the long axis of the lacrimal sac and the bony nasolacrimal duct(relative to the lacrimal sac bone nasolacrimal duct angle)were measured.SPSS21.0 software was used to analyze the relationship between the data and the correlation with the disease,and a retrospective analysis of the Chinese literature of chronic dacryocystitis.Result:1.There are more women than men,with a male to female ratio of 1:4.23.2.The patient’s age ranges from 20 to 84 years,with an average age of 51.21±13.87 years and a median of 50.5 years;the disease is mainly distributed in 40-60 years old,accounting for 49.44%;the age difference of male and female patients and their distribution in all age groups are no significance(P>0.05).3.The monocular morbidity(88.76%)is significantly higher than the binocular morbidity(11.24%).There is no statistically distribution of the male and female patients on the pathological eye(P>0.05).4.There is no statistically difference in the cross-sectional area of the tip and end of the nasolacrimal duct between the affected and non-affected eyes(P>0.05);the cross-sectional area of the initial segment of the ocular nasolacrimal duct in the affected and non-affected eyes is smaller than the terminal cross-sectional area(P<0.05).5.The average length of the nasolacrimal duct is 11.13±2.09 mm,the minimum is 6.20 mm,and the maximum is 17.40mm;There is no statistically difference in the length of ocular nasolacrimal ducts between affected eyes and non-affected eyes(P>0.05).6.The average inferior turbinate angle of the patient is 78.22°±20.97°,the minimum is 31.8°,and the maximum is 142.6°;There is no significant difference in the ocular turbinate angles between the affected eyes and the non-affected eyes(P>0.05).7.The mean relative lacrimal sac BNLD angle of patients is 23.21°±9.87°,the minimum value is 1.1°,and the maximum value is 62.7°.There is no significant difference in the angle of lacrimal sac BNLD between affected and non-affected eyes in all patients and male patients(P>0.05).The angle of lacrimal sac BNLD in affected eyes of female patients is larger than that of non-diseased eyes(P<0.05).8.There are no statistically differences in the cross-sectional area,length,inferior turbinate angle,and lacrimal sac BNLD angle of the affected eyes and nose at different ages(P>0.05).The cross-sectional area of the tip of the nasal canal at the age of 20-40 years is smaller than that of the 41-60 years old and 61-84 years old(P<0.05);The angle of BNLD in 41-60-year-old patients is larger than that in 61-84 years old(P<0.05).9.The cross-sectional area of BNLD at the beginning of the diseased eye is positively correlated with the cross-sectional area of the end(R=0.486,P<0.01);The cross-sectional area of BNLD at the beginning of the diseased eye is negatively correlated with BNLD length(R=-0.212,P<0.01).The cross-sectional area of the initial end of BNLD in the affected eyes is positively correlated with the angle of lacrimal sac BNLD(R=0.140,P<0.05).The cross-sectional area of the BNLD end of the diseased eye is positively correlated with the inferior turbinate angle(R=0.145,P<0.05).There is a positive correlation between the BNLD angle and the inferior turbinate angle in the affected eye(R=0.166,P<0.05).10.There is a positive correlation between the cross-sectional area of the BNLD end of the non-affected eye and the cross-sectional area of the end(R=0.530,P<0.01);the cross-sectional area of the BNLD end of the non-affected eye is negatively correlated with the angle of the lacrimal sac BNLD(R=-0.157,P<0.05).Conclusion:1.Middle-aged and elderly women are the main populations of chronic dacryocystitis.Chinese medicine believes that this may be related to the hepatorenal blood deficiency in middle-aged and elderly women.2.The narrow nasolacrimal duct diameter,narrow BNLD length,narrow inferior turbinate angle,and large relative lacrimal sac BNLD angle may be risk factors for the development of chronic dacryocystitis.
